According to SoSoValue data, yesterday (May 18, Eastern Time) Ethereum spot ETFs recorded a total net outflow of $86.3066 million.
The Ethereum spot ETF with the largest single-day net outflow was Blackrock's ETF ETHA, which saw a net outflow of $55.3989 million. ETHA's total historical net inflow currently stands at $11.757 billion.
Next was Fidelity's ETF FETH, with a single-day net outflow of $14.6979 million. FETH's total historical net inflow currently stands at $2.183 billion.
As of press time, the total net asset value of Ethereum spot ETFs is $12.203 billion, with the ETF net asset ratio (market cap as a percentage of Ethereum's total market cap) reaching 4.77%. The historical cumulative net inflow has reached $11.745 billion.
